Transaction e62240eaa4cf272ce2a01a0ef876719918b1b4a3b080dcddfa6f685787570ff1

102 Input
2 Outputs
  • e62240eaa4cf272ce2a01a0ef876719918b1b4a3b080dcddfa6f685787570ff1:0
  • value  6448307311
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• e62240eaa4cf272ce2a01a0ef876719918b1b4a3b080dcddfa6f685787570ff1:1
  • value  1023536
    address  35DUEHk6fD3sTL1o7eXSc9AQV22nrGVzzC